What Is the Apni Zameen Apna Ghar Scheme?
The Apni Zameen Apna Ghar Scheme is a flagship welfare project by the Punjab Government, aimed at providing free 3 Marla plots to poor families who don’t own land or a home. This housing scheme reflects the government’s commitment to ending homelessness in the province by empowering families to own a piece of land and build a future.
The initiative not only supports widows, orphans, and daily wage earners but also encourages long-term community development in underprivileged areas.
Deadline Extended – What You Need to Know
The deadline for submitting required documents has been extended to August 16, 2025, due to overwhelming response and ongoing public demand. This means families now have more time to prepare and submit their papers to the Deputy Commissioner’s office in their district.

Required Documents for Application
To ensure transparency and fairness, applicants must provide the following:
- Copy of Applicant’s CNIC
- Copy of Spouse’s CNIC (if married)
- Punjab Domicile Certificate
- Police Character Certificate
- Income Certificate from employer or union council
- Affidavit on a Rs. 200 stamp paper declaring landlessness
- Application slip or form (downloaded or collected from DC office)
Note: All documents must be submitted to your district’s DC office before the new deadline.

How to Apply – Step-by-Step
- Collect all required documents
- Download or collect the application form
- Attach documents to the form
- Submit at the DC Office of your district before 16th August 2025
